Subject: DR drill Thursday — Quavergraph N+1 fix included. Hey Marlowe, quick heads up: Thursday's disaster-recovery drill will replay traffic against the patched Quavergraph API so we can confirm the batched resolvers hold up when the primary region drops. You'll need to unseal the standby config vault during the failover step. For that, use the recovery passphrase below.

unlock words, hahaf-fajeg: quenmir-belius

Digest scheduling in Fernhollow is driven entirely by env vars. BATCH_DIGEST_CRON sets the cadence, DIGEST_WINDOW_HOURS caps how far back we scan, and DIGEST_MAX_RECIPIENTS guards against runaway sends. All of these are non-sensitive and safe to log. The one exception is the mailer token, which the digest worker reads from the line directly below this note.

vault entry, fawif-tadup: COURIER_KEY29=fba3dedb47dad65bab6e255d088f1

Alert: Glimmerline websocket compression ratio below threshold. Context: permessage-deflate was enabled on the Glimmerline gateway to cut bandwidth, but it raises CPU per connection and can stall under burst traffic. This alert fires when compression savings drop under 15%, meaning we are paying CPU cost for little gain. Do not disable compression without checking downstream bandwidth budgets first. Full tradeoff analysis, tuning history, and rollback steps are documented here.

runbook for tagug-hafog: https://jira.lumiclabs.internal/projects/pages/pages/9773c0d8

Finance Review Summary — Project Lanthorn

For sales leads: diligence on the possible acquisition of Brellick Instruments is at midpoint. Revenue quality checks out; deferred-maintenance liabilities are larger than expected. Deal economics still clear our hurdle rate under the base case. Keep customer conversations neutral until close. The confidential planning note appears below.

internal memo for tagef-hadup: Gross margin on Ulaath came in at 15 percent against a plan of 5 percent. Only 7 of the 120 pilot accounts renewed Ulaath, so a churn review is set for October 15.